首页|扫描电镜中透射-反射式STEM明场成像装置的研制及应用

本文研制了一套透射-反射式扫描透射(STEM)明场成像装置,该装置使用背散射电子探头接收经过铂片反射的透射电子信号,可安装在FEI Quanta FEG系列扫描电镜中实现STEM明场成像.分别以埃洛石、Au@ZIF-8 纳米颗粒和喷金乳胶标样验证自制STEM明场成像装置的实用性.结果表明:埃洛石STEM明场像的衬度与透射电镜中STEM明场像一致,管腔和管壁具有明显的衬度差异,可以清晰辨识管腔结构;在Au@ZIF-8 纳米颗粒的STEM明场像中,Au颗粒衬度较暗,ZIF-8 衬度较亮,通过两者之间的衬度差异可以观察到核壳结构;喷金乳胶标样上纳米金颗粒之间可识别的最小距离为 2.03 nm,进一步验证了自制STEM明场成像装置具有较高的分辨率.
Development and application of scanning transmission electron microscopy bright field imaging device
A transmission-reflection scanning transmission electron microscopy(STEM)bright field(BF)imaging device was developed.The device used a back-scattering electron detector(BSED)to receive transmission electron signals reflected by platinum plates,and was installed in FEI Quanta FEG series scanning electron microscopy to realize the STEM-BF imaging.The practicability of self-made STEM-BF imaging device was verified by checking halloysite,Au@ZIF-8 nanoparticles and Au nanoparticles.The result showed that the contrast of STEM-BF image of halloysite in SEM was consistent with that of STEM-BF image in TEM.The lumen and wall had obvious contrast difference,clearly identifying the lumen structure.Revealed by the STEM-BF image of Au@ZIF-8 nanoparticles,the contrast of Au particles was darker and that of ZIF-8 was brighter,and the core-shell structure was observed through the contrast difference.The minimum discernible distance between Au nanoparticles on carbon film of standard sample was 2.03 nm,further demonstrating that the self-made STEM-BF imaging device had a high resolution.
